Jogging, cycling, skating, picnicking, going to a museum, checking out a concert, dozing in the sunshine . . . Golden Gate Park is the perfect playground for fast-paced types, laid-back dawdlers, and everyone in between. More than 1,000 acres, stretching from the Haight all the way to the windy Pacific coast, the park is a vast patchwork of woods, trails, lakes, lush gardens, sports facilities, museums—even a herd of bison. You can hit the highlights in a few hours, but it would literally take days to fully explore the entire park. For more information about the park, see Chapter 10, Golden Gate Park.
